directions

I mix 1 cup pancake mix with 1 cup water until smooth, then fold in ½ cup mini chocolate chips. I spray an egg‑bite or silicone mold, fill each cavity about two‑thirds full, and air fry at 320 °F for 5 minutes—checking to ensure they’re just golden, fluffy, and cooked through

Servings and timing

This batch yields 8 servings and takes just 15 minutes total—10 minutes prep and 5 minutes cooking

Variations

I often get creative and swap in mix‑ins—fresh berries, nuts, or flavored extracts like vanilla or almond—and it’s easy to use gluten‑free or whole‑grain pancake mix too

storage/reheating

I store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days, or freeze them on a tray before transferring to a bag for up to 2 months. When I’m ready, I reheat in the air fryer or microwave until warm and soft

FAQs

Can I use gluten‑free pancake mix?

I can definitely use gluten‑free pancake mix instead of regular—it works just as well

What if I don’t have an egg bite mold—what else can I use?

I’ve used silicone muffin cups or even a small non‑stick baking dish, just making sure I fill no more than two‑thirds full so they don’t overflow

How do I know when they’re done?

I look for golden edges and a firm top. A toothpick inserted into the center should come out clean—most batches finish in 5 minutes, but I keep an eye early in case adjustments are needed

Can I freeze them, and how should I reheat?

Yes—I freeze fully cooled bites on a tray, then store in a freezer bag. To reheat, I pop them in the air fryer or microwave straight from frozen, and they’re ready in minutes

What are good topping ideas?

I often drizzle them with maple syrup, dust them with powdered sugar, or serve alongside fresh fruit or whipped cream for extra flavor and fun

Description

A delightful breakfast or snack of fluffy pancake “bites” made effortlessly in the air fryer, studded with mini chocolate chips—perfectly portioned, quick, and fun to enjoy.


Ingredients

1 cup pancake mix

1 cup water

½ cup mini chocolate chips


Instructions

In a large bowl, whisk together the pancake mix and water until smooth and free of lumps.

Fold in the mini chocolate chips until evenly distributed throughout the batter.

Generously spray a silicone egg bite mold (or similar) with olive oil or non-stick cooking spray.

Fill each mold cavity about two‑thirds full with the pancake batter.

Place the mold in your air fryer basket or tray and air-fry at 320 °F (160 °C) for approximately 5 minutes—or until golden brown and cooked through. Cooking time may vary depending on your air fryer model, so check midway and adjust if needed.

Carefully remove the pancake bites and allow them to cool for a minute or two before serving.
